Output e1ca0c88c752f52a70b492e7793a1dfb0eb611353d076604708edfeb3e0e9cc6:4

value
19857758
script pubkey
OP_HASH160 OP_PUSHBYTES_20 173cf50c5204c48dbbc1341426defbe2ebd56982 OP_EQUAL
address
MA22oDxEVkXVDGaYHRb27MuTh5usmSrNcW
transaction
e1ca0c88c752f52a70b492e7793a1dfb0eb611353d076604708edfeb3e0e9cc6
spent
true